Kowie Bowling Club

Last Tuesday we had a good turnout for Rosehill SUPERSPAR day with some runaways and the rest being closely contested.

Pieter Stegman and his team of Theresa Coetser and Sally Wormald had an easy win to take home the SPAR vouchers in defeating Sieggie Rohrs’s team by 10 points and a big shot profit. Runner-up on the day was Mike Tomlinson’s team of trips, defeating James Fox’s team.

Last Thursday we played the fourth round of the inter-club Timm and Vroom Cups against Port Alfred at home. Our men’s teams had a successful day, winning three of our matches and losing one with a positive shot profit for the day. Overall we trail Port Alfred on 18 points to our 14 points, but Kowie has the positive shot profit, we have not given up yet. In the ladies’ section our teams shared the honours, winning one game each, with us having the positive shot profit. Overall Port Alfred is well ahead, with no chance of us catching them.

On Saturday, with threats of bad weather on the way, we only had three rinks playing but it must be remembered that we had three teams at the EA fours competitio­n. For our club bowls we played the snowball competitio­n and, after many roll-overs, the score of four was drawn for the four selected ends and we had a winner.
